As expected, and similar to our data in APOE4 primary microglia, PLIN2 protein content in the forebrain of the nanoparticle F12511 -treated group exhibited a decreasing trend compared to the PBS-treated group in both APOE3 and APOE4 mice, suggesting a reduction in neutral lipid droplet content in the brains of these mice.
